Certified Clinical Hemodialysis Technician

Fresenius Medical Care NA
Columbia
06.2001 - Current
  • Performed pre-treatment patient assessments, including vital signs and weight measurements.
  • Observed infection control policies at all times when interacting with patients or handling medical equipment.
  • Monitored patients during dialysis treatments for adverse reactions or changes in condition.
  • Provided education to patients regarding diet, lifestyle modifications, nutrition, fluid management and medication compliance.
  • Trained new dialysis technicians on machine operation and patient care procedures.
  • Calculated and adjusted dialysis machine settings based on patient prescriptions.
